SASSA Offices In Cape Town

Address: 50 Queen Victoria St, Cape Town City Centre, Cape Town

Telephone Number: 021 481 9736

Office E-mail: GrantsEnquiriesWC@sassa.gov.za

Website: www.sassa.gov.za

Toll-Free Number: 0800 60 10 11

How does SASSA work?

When a person’s income or assets fall below certain limits, they are eligible for social security benefits managed and administered by SASSA. Money from SASSA goes to people who take care of others, such as primary caregivers, foster parents, the elderly, veterans, and people with mental and physical disabilities.

The applicant’s marital status, as well as their declared income and assets, will be taken into account when deciding whether or not to award the applicant any funds. The results of the test are used to calculate grants for the elderly, the dependent, the disabled, and the military.

The amount of funds you receive is determined by the results of a means test and may be less than 100 per cent. It’s also possible that you won’t qualify for SASSA aid if you’re already getting government assistance of another kind or if you’re living in a state-run institution.

Requirements for a SASSA Application

Grant applications can be submitted to any South African Security Agency office. However, there is an application process that must be followed. You will be required to provide a government-issued ID with a barcode of at least 13 digits, or a notarized statement from someone you trust attesting to your identity and age. Other requirements for a SASSA application include:

Domicile verification

Indicators of financial stability

Authentication of financial assets and retirement benefits (if any)

The marital status must be proven with official documentation (if applicable)

Recent bank statement covering three months

Evidence of eligibility for benefits from the Unemployment Insurance Fund (if you were employed)

Evidence of probate and financial records (if your spouse died within the last five months).

Approximately how long does it take to apply for a grant from SASSA?

If everything is in order, the application will be processed right away, and it could take up to three months. If your claim is accepted, however, you will receive compensation retroactively.

Accessing Your SASSA Account

Here’s how to view your current SASSA balance:

On your phone, enter: *120*69277#

Pick the language you’re most comfortable with.

If you’re not sure what to do, just do what it says.

A text message alert should then be sent to your phone.
